BACKGROUND
Background
This contract will continue the County’s tax foreclosure program, started in FY 2016, for four (4) more years. Over the last four (4) years, this program has generated $5.6 million dollars in revenue and reduced the average delinquency of parcels in foreclosure from 8 1/2 to 3 1/2 years.

The expense for legal services incurred by the County under its contract with Mark D. Bardill, P.C. is normally collected in one of ways: 1) the legal fees, along with delinquent taxes, is directly sent to the attorney from sale proceeds when a foreclosed property is sold, or 2) when a taxpayer makes full payment directly to the County, the County then pays the legal fees from County funds with the expense being offset by the additional tax revenues.

There has been no price increase for legal services over the first contract term that ran from December 2016 - November 2020; similarly, the new contract will hold its pricing for four (4) years.

Budget adjustments were made during the FY 2020-21 budget process in anticipation of the increased pricing in this contract renewal. At the time of renewal, COVID-related court shutdowns and the temporary suspension of enforced collections in spring 2020 have made the revenue and expense flow under this contract harder than usual to predict for the remainder of the fiscal year. Depending on actual activity a budgetary adjustment may be needed to reflect actual expense and payment trends based on taxpayer and legal activity from this contract. County staff will continue to monitor this contract and associated expenses and bring an amendment to the Board if or when necessary later in the current fiscal year. Additionally, staff will include appropriate levels of funding for future years of the contract.
